2026/6/20 8:42:14
网站建设
项目流程
国外做动运服装的网站,网络推广需要多少费用,网站模板内容怎么改,做集团网站应注意什么Spring Boot 3终极配置优化与性能调优完整指南 【免费下载链接】mybatis-3 MyBatis SQL mapper framework for Java 项目地址: https://gitcode.com/gh_mirrors/my/mybatis-3
Spring Boot 3作为Java生态中备受推崇的微服务框架#xff0c;其配置优化和性能调优直接影响…Spring Boot 3终极配置优化与性能调优完整指南【免费下载链接】mybatis-3MyBatis SQL mapper framework for Java项目地址: https://gitcode.com/gh_mirrors/my/mybatis-3Spring Boot 3作为Java生态中备受推崇的微服务框架其配置优化和性能调优直接影响着整个应用系统的稳定性与响应速度。本文将为开发者提供一套完整的Spring Boot 3配置优化检查清单帮助你在开发过程中发现潜在的性能瓶颈和安全风险。 应用配置优化要点配置文件管理规范确保所有配置文件遵循统一的命名约定和结构规范。Spring Boot 3支持多环境配置建议使用application-{profile}.properties或application-{profile}.yml格式便于在不同部署环境中快速切换。自动配置策略优化Spring Boot 3的自动配置机制大幅简化了开发流程但过度依赖可能导致不必要的资源消耗。建议通过ConditionalOnProperty注解精确控制组件的加载条件。 数据源和连接池配置数据库连接池参数调优审查数据源配置参数包括连接超时时间、最大连接数、最小空闲连接等关键设置。合理配置这些参数可以有效避免连接泄漏和数据库连接耗尽的问题。⚡ 性能优化关键配置缓存策略深度配置一级缓存配置状态检查二级缓存启用条件验证缓存刷新策略优化设置️ 安全配置审计清单参数验证和过滤机制确保所有用户输入都经过严格的验证和过滤避免安全漏洞。Spring Boot 3提供了完善的安全配置选项包括CSRF防护、XSS过滤等。 类型转换和序列化配置自定义类型处理器检查是否针对特殊数据类型配置了适当的类型转换器。Spring Boot 3支持多种序列化格式建议根据实际业务需求选择最合适的方案。 监控和日志记录配置执行日志级别优化确保SQL执行日志和业务日志已正确配置便于问题排查和性能分析。合理的日志级别设置可以显著降低系统开销。 最佳实践配置检查注解使用规范审查检查Configuration、Bean、Component等注解的正确使用方式。 异常处理机制配置全局异常处理器配置统一的异常处理机制确保系统在遇到异常时能够优雅地处理并返回合适的错误信息。 部署环境配置管理多环境配置文件确保生产环境、测试环境和开发环境的配置文件分离管理避免配置信息泄露。 配置文档完整性配置项注释规范确保所有重要的配置项都有适当的注释说明便于后续维护和团队协作。通过遵循这份完整的Spring Boot 3配置优化检查清单你可以显著提升项目的运行效率、安全性和可维护性。记住合理的配置管理是保证软件质量的关键环节【免费下载链接】mybatis-3MyBatis SQL mapper framework for Java项目地址: https://gitcode.com/gh_mirrors/my/mybatis-3创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考